Online game performers have been on strike since July 26, 2024, and negotiations stay “far aside,” in response to the Display screen Actors Guild–American Federation of Tv and Radio Artists. SAG-AFTRA chief negotiator Duncan Crabtree-Eire and Interactive Media Negotiating Committee chair Sarah Elmaleh collectively despatched out a letter to members on Tuesday, sharing an replace on bargaining. The sticking level continues to be using synthetic intelligence and using “digital replicas” of online game actors.
“They wish to use all previous performances and any efficiency they will supply from exterior the contract with none of the protections being bargained in any respect,” Crabtree-Eire and Elmaleh wrote. “You may be informed nothing about your duplicate getting used, provided nothing in the way in which of fee, and you might do nothing about it. They need to have the ability to make your duplicate proceed to work, as you, throughout a future strike, whether or not you prefer it or not. And when you’ve given your particular consent for a way your duplicate can be utilized, they refuse to inform you what they really did with it.”
Per the strike guidelines, online game performers can proceed work on video games that have been already in manufacturing as of Aug. 25, 2024 — so residing video games, like Zenless Zone Zero and Apex Legends are technically honest recreation. However some firms, like Riot Video games’ League of Legends, are explicitly struck as a consequence of alleged dangerous conduct from the corporate it makes use of to rent voice actors, Formosa Interactive. Formosa Interactive is one in every of a number of firms bargaining with SAG-AFTRA as a bunch; Epic Video games, Digital Arts, Activision Blizzard, Insomniac Video games, and a number of other extra are additionally a part of the group.
Nonetheless, voice actors and different online game performers — even these not within the union — might withhold their labor in solidarity, even from tasks not technically struck. That’s what occurred to a minimum of two Zenless Zone Zero voice actors who who changed as a consequence of their unwillingness to work on a venture not lined by SAG-AFRA’s interim settlement, which might make sure the AI protections the union is presently combating for.
“I used to be changed as Soldier 11 as a result of I’m unwilling to carry out work not lined by a SAG Interim Settlement throughout a strike for AI safety, the end result of which can decide the way forward for our {industry},” Emeri Chase, who voiced Soldier 11, wrote on BlueSky. Nicholas Thurkettle, who voiced Lycaon, stated on BlueSky he made a “private selection,” and has since been changed, too. Thurkettle stated in a separate submit that he discovered concerning the substitute when the Zenless Zone Zero replace went dwell. “I share your shock,” he wrote. A number of different voice actors have been positioned in August, nevertheless it was by no means confirmed as to why.
Chase informed epicgamejourney on Wednesday that they will’t “in good conscience” work on a recreation that’s not lined by SAG-AFTRA’s interim or tiered agreements, noting that the strike is “in all probability crucial one the sport {industry} has ever had.
“Whereas there are lots of non-union tasks that do provide AI safety clauses of their contracts, if an organization have been to violate these contracts, or if a unique firm altogether have been to drag clips from the web and practice AI on them, it will be as much as the actor to pay for the authorized providers essential to battle that battle. I can’t communicate for each single actor, however most of us don’t have the cash sitting round to try this at a second’s discover,” they stated. “These are the one contracts proper now that adequately shield my management over my very own voice by placing SAG-AFTRA’s authorized staff in my nook ought to something go flawed.”
HoYoverse, which makes Zenless Zone Zero, has opted to depart a number of of its characters voiceless in English as a consequence of voice actors being unavailable through the strike. When a Genshin Affect replace when dwell in October, the silence was noticeable. However the SAG-AFTRA strike can also be impacting different video video games throughout the {industry}: In February, some Future 2 characters have been voiceless, too. Nonetheless, like HoYoverse with Zenless Zone Zero, Activision Blizzard reportedly selected to switch a pair voice actors on Name of Obligation: Black Ops 6.
Because the strike continues, and extra new video video games enter manufacturing, the impression of the strike might enhance. The impression of AI use in video video games might enhance, too: Voice actor Mika Nerida took to X on Tuesday to accuse indie recreation Fort of Secrets and techniques developer Serene Questworks of changing all its voice actors with “AI-trained voices.” A day prior, The Verge printed a report on Sony Interactive Leisure prototyping “an AI-powered model of Aloy from Horizon Forbidden West.” The video doesn’t appear to indicate AI Aloy utilizing voice actor Ashly Burch’s voice, however the know-how is, probably, an instance of the form of utilization SAG-AFTRA is on the lookout for readability on. (epicgamejourney has reached out to Sony and Burch for clarification on the voice appearing within the demo.) Nvidia, too, is engaged on related know-how. Even exterior of SAG-AFTRA parameters, online game voice actors need protections: The whole French Apex Legends forged reportedly declined to signal a contract with Respawn Leisure that may permit the corporate to make use of voices to coach AI.
SAG-AFTRA printed a chart that plainly lays out how negotiations with the online game firms goes, exhibiting the back-and-forth between the 2 teams on AI utilization; the 2 have agreed on most different proposals. The biggest AI points are round “digital replicas,” which the online game firms wish to outline as performances which might be “objectively identifiable” because the actor; the union says most of their work doesn’t apply there, so its trying to embody language that ensures a contracts identifies an actor in a task. Then, the union needs to guard actors from digital replicas constructed utilizing work created earlier than the brand new contract goes into impact. That safety, too, is of dispute; the union needs transparency, compensation, utilization guidelines — giving actors the correct to consent to utilization for a set timeframe, to know the way their voices are used, then to be compensated for it.
Chase, the Zenless Zone Zero voice actor, known as the businesses’ responses “completely insane.”
“Each single actor [is] vulnerable to having their voice stolen from previous union work, previous non-union work, video content material creation, or interviews,” they stated. “That is now not a battle for honest wages, this can be a battle for bodily autonomy and the correct to our personal voices.”
Audrey Cooling, a consultant for the businesses negotiating with SAG-AFTRA, offered an announcement outlining the businesses’ tackle the negotiations. “Now we have proposed a deal that features wage will increase of over 15% for SAG-AFTRA represented performers in video video games, in addition to enhanced well being and security protections, industry-leading phrases of use for AI digital replicas in-game and extra compensation for using an actor’s efficiency in different video games,” she stated. “Now we have made significant progress and are desperate to return to the bargaining desk to achieve a deal.”
